What is this medication?

BIKTARVY (Bictagravir/Emtricitabine/Tenofovir Alafenamide)
Antiretroviral, Integrase Inhibitor (Anti-HIV);
 Antiretroviral, Reverse Transcriptase Inhibitor, Nucleoside (Anti-HIV); Antiretroviral, Reverse Transcriptase Inhibitor, Nucleotide (Anti-HIV).

BIKTARVY (Bictagravir/Emtricitabine/Tenofovir Alafenamide) is indicated for treatment of HIV-1 infection.

ALERT: WARNING
Severe acute exacerbations of hepatitis B have been reported in patients who are coinfected with HIV-1 and HBV and have discontinued products containing emtricitabine (FTC) and/or tenofovir disoproxil fumarate (TDF), and may occur with discontinuation of bictegravir/emtricitabine/tenofovir alafenamide.  Closely monitor hepatic function with both clinical and laboratory follow-up for at least several months in patients who are coinfected with HIV-1 and HBV and discontinue bictegravir, emtricitabine, tenofovir alafenamide. If appropriate, anti-hepatitis B therapy may be warranted.

How does this medication work? 

Bictegravir, an integrase inhibitor, inhibits HIV integrase by binding to the integrase-active site and blocking the strand transfer step of DNA integration.

Emtricitabine is a cytosine analogue and tenofovir alafenamide is converted intracellularly to tenofovir (adenosine nucleotide analog) and subsequently phosphorylated by cellular kinases to the active moiety, tenofovir diphosphate.

Emtricitabine and tenofovir alafenamide interfere with HIV viral RNA-dependent DNA polymerase activities resulting in inhibition of viral replication.

How should I take this medication? 

Oral: Take 1 tablet daily.

How to Take: Can take with or without food. Take 2 hours before or 6 hours after aluminum- or magnesium-containing antacids.  Avoid taking with food or supplements containing calcium- or iron-containing ingredients.

What should I watch for while using this medication? 

Before starting BIKTARVY (Bictagravir/Emtricitabine/Tenofovir Alafenamide), make sure your physician is aware of any allergies or medications you currently take.  Patients have been known to experience immune reconstitution syndrome, lactic acidosis, hepatomegaly and renal toxicity while taking BIKTARVY.

What if I miss a dose?

If you miss a dose of medication, try to take it as soon as possible. However, if it is almost time for your next dose, take only that scheduled dose. Do not take double or extra doses.

How should I store this medication?

Keep out of the reach of children at all times. Store at room temperature, 59 to 86° F (15 to 30° C). Protect from light. Keep the container tightly closed. Properly dispose of any unused medication after the expiration date.

What are the possible side effects of using this medication?

Elevated bilirubin, headache, abnormal dreams, fatigue, dizziness, nausea, diarrhea.

Note this is not a complete list of side effects for BIKTARVY (Bictagravir/Emtricitabine/Tenofovir Alafenamide), only common ones.
